28B - Sport Science Shorts: Soccer Penalty Kicks

Category: Science & Medicine
Duration: 00:09:04
Publish Date: 2016-05-29 23:30:00
Description:

A look at the psychological side of penalty kicks to get you ready for Euro 2016. How does a penalty shootout compare to high pressure situations in other sports? What is the best strategy for taking a penalty? Is it important to have a pre-kick routine and celebrate if you win?
